Men of Curé Our Purpose
“Our purpose is to encourage men to become daily followers of Christ” "If anyone wishes to come after me, he must deny himself, and take up his cross daily and follow me" - Luke 9:23 Our Mission Our mission is to help men renew their minds and transform their hearts and lives for Christ “Do not conform yourself to this age but be transformed by the renewal of your mind” - Romans 12:2 Why Men of Cure Our Catholic faith cannot be lived in isolation. We all need help from our brothers in Christ to point us in the right direction. “As iron sharpens iron, so man sharpens his fellow man” - Proverbs 27:17 We are men under spiritual construction, thus we are all “spiritual works in progress”. This means no man is complete! So by gathering in faith, we help one another move forward on the spiritual path. Men need a space where we can openly discuss spiritual matters and have dialogue with like-minded men. Men of Curé creates an ideal environment where men can gather to discuss our faith and salvation through Christ. Men of Curé encourages us to become more Christ-like influences in our families, friendships, parish community, and the world. God has called us to help influence and transform; to become daily followers of Christ. In essence, Men of Curé helps men get connected with other men who seek to know, love and serve the Lord. We seek, as part of a fellowship, to discern and live out God’s calling in our lives and our lay vocations.
What does Men of Curé do? Men of Curé meet every Friday morning from 7:00 am to 8:00 am in the Fr. Burak Room. We read and discuss scripture, Catholic writings, the Catechism, and discuss topics that affect our lives as husbands, fathers, business men and how our vocation applies to our Catholic faith.
